Comments on "Improving Compressed Sensing With the Diamond Norm"–Saturation of the Norm Inequalities Between Diamond and Nuclear Norm

Abstract

The diamond norm plays an important role in quantum information and operator theory. Recently, it has also been proposed as a regularizer for low-rank matrix recovery. The norm constants that bound the diamond norm in terms of the nuclear norm (also known as trace norm) are explicitly known. This paper provides a simple characterization of all operators saturating the upper and lower bounds.
